Get Facets
Get facet counts for filterable fields, respecting current filters. CRITICAL: You MUST include ALL established filters in every call — especially niche, market, adults, children, and arrivalWeeks/arrivalMonths. The facetFields parameter only controls which breakdowns are returned, NOT which filters are applied.
